One of MAS’ programs is our Tarbiya and Ilm Camps for college students and young professionals engaged in Islamic work. These camps are for youth leaders, activists, and workers in their community and focus on spiritual renewal, learning, and fellowship with opportunities to develop and enhance spiritual discipline and leadership skills.

What Our Camps Offer Youth Workers:

  • Tazkiya (Spiritual Purification) experiences and reflections
  • Workshops to define and enhance personal strengths and skills
  • Activism/volunteering opportunities and post-attendance plans
  • Building and strengthening fellowship and networking
  • A call to commit to the MAS mission and vision
